Devil and Angel
4.5
January 1973
Runtime:
1 hour 20 minutes
Status:
Released
Original Language:
zh
Budget:
N/A
Revenue:
Director:
Lo Lieh
Grace Chia-li Tang
Michael Chan
Tien Feng
Fong Yau
Lau Kar-Wing